Smile - 2009

2009-08-28

  • Horror
  • Thriller

A carefree summer vacation turns into an inescapable terror trap for a group of young students who buy a vintage instant camera from a mysterious local shop owner...

Trending Movies

Here
6.8

Here

2024-10-30